At my wife's urging (she's an avid tennis player; I'm not), I'm reading David Foster Wallace's String Theory (= On Tennis: Five Essays). Why am I not surprised that the prose is jawdroppingly brilliant? But as sports writing, it is now far-and-away my all-time favorite. Even if you're not a tennis fan, download it at Amazon as On Tennis for 5 bucks and you'll have a mesmerizing evening.
